    Zenario is a web-based content management system (CMS)

    Zenario is a web-based content management system (CMS). It can be used for simple sites, with many "wysiwyg" features for making regular web pages, news items, blogs, and so on. It has powerful features for running extranet sites, such as customer portals, and online databases (e.g. of products, documents or videos). It also has multilingual features built in from the core, so that a site can easily be set up to deliver content in in multiple languages.

    Comprehensive WordPress performance optimization plugin

    MBR WP Performance is the WordPress optimisation plugin for users who want real control. Instead of hiding complexity behind a single button, it provides transparent, granular controls for every performance technique—so you understand exactly what each feature does. Core Features: Disable WordPress features that you don’t need. Self-host and preload Google Fonts, lazy load images and videos, defer/delay JavaScript execution, generate and inline critical CSS, preload critical resources, optimise database tables, clean revisions and orphaned data, and much more. ...
